Grand Pavilion Pool
Open
3110 Grand Pavilion Dr
Tampa, FL 33613
The Grand Pavilion Pool, located in sunny Tampa, FL, offers a refreshing escape for locals and visitors alike. Surrounded by lush landscaping, this public pool features sparkling blue waters, spacious lounging areas, and family-friendly amenities. Perfect for making lasting memories, it’s an ideal spot to relax, swim, and enjoy the Florida sun.
Generated from this place's information
Also at this address
See a problem?
You might also like
Partial Data by Foursquare.